44 Most Beautiful Islands To Visit

[17] Isla Navarino, Chile

Navarino Chile

One of the most captivating things about Isla Navarino’s wonderful landscape is its Dientes de Navarino, a mountain range covered by Magellanic forests. Translated, Dientes de Navarino means Navarino Teeth. As you would have guessed, the mountain range got its name because it resembles teeth. Other features of Isla Navarino’s landscape include peat mudflats with lakes and fauna-rich lagoons.